Find out what the old Somerset words ‘bamfoozle’ and ‘loblolly’ refer to. What happened when a war time bomber crash-landed on the beach; plus the rescue of the ships’ crew (and dog) from the stricken vessel The Nornen over 120 years ago.

Welcome to the Burnham-on-Sea hidden history Storywalk along the England Coast Path. This trail is designed to be like a skimming stone of interesting facts, myth, history and tales linked to this location. The walks are designed to be read aloud to family and friends and to embellish your experience of the area.

Route – from the visitor information centre, this trail journeys north along the seafront, past the pier, St Andrew’s Church and finishes at Manor Gardens.

To delve deeper into the local history visit the local museums, library and information centre.

Length (out and back) – 1.2 mile / 2km allow 2 hours at an amble.
Access – easy, level throughout.

Directions – this trail begins at the Tourist Information Centre on the southern Esplanade seafront.
